Interpretation

What this quote means

Embrace life completely and enjoy every moment with friends.

This quote by Tony Robbins emphasizes the importance of living life to the fullest. It encourages individuals to fully engage in their experiences, prioritize self-care, nurture relationships, and embrace one's uniqueness and spontaneity in order to create a fulfilling and joyful life.
